Cornhole Game Board Dimensions

The cornhole game, also known as bean bag toss, soft horseshoes, or simply baggo, has become a staple in outdoor gatherings and social events. For those looking to create or purchase a cornhole game board, understanding the standard dimensions is crucial for ensuring a fun and fair game for all players. The American Cornhole Association (ACA) has established official dimensions for cornhole game boards, which are widely recognized and followed by manufacturers and players alike.

According to the ACA, a standard cornhole game board should measure 47.5 inches in length, 23.5 inches in width, and 3-4 inches in thickness. The surface of the board should be made of smooth, durable material, such as wood or plastic, to allow for easy sliding of the bags. The board should also have a hole, or "cornhole," that is 6 inches in diameter and centered 9 inches from the top of the board. The front edge of the board should be 3-4 inches from the ground, and the back edge should be 12 inches from the ground, creating a slight incline to facilitate gameplay.

Cornhole Game Board Materials and Construction

The choice of materials for a cornhole game board can significantly impact its performance, durability, and overall cost. Traditional materials like wood are popular due to their natural aesthetic and durability. However, wood can be heavy, expensive, and prone to warping or rotting if not properly sealed. Alternative materials like plastic or composite materials offer lighter, more affordable options that are also resistant to weathering and require minimal maintenance.

The construction of the board should prioritize stability and durability. This can be achieved through the use of sturdy frames, secure fastening systems, and reinforced materials. The surface of the board should be smooth and even, with a consistent texture that allows for predictable gameplay. The cornhole should be securely attached to the board, with a sturdy rim that prevents bags from getting stuck or the hole from becoming dislodged.

Cornhole Game Board Setup and Gameplay

Standard Cornhole Boards Dimensions And Game Guidelines

Setting up a cornhole game involves more than just placing the boards on the ground. The official distance between the boards is 27 feet, measured from the front edge of each board. The boards should be placed on a flat, level surface, with the cornholes facing each other. The playing area should be clear of obstacles and tripping hazards, ensuring a safe and enjoyable experience for all players.

Gameplay involves players taking turns tossing the bags, or "cornhole bags," onto the board or through the cornhole. Points are scored based on where the bags land, with bags on the board scoring one point each and bags through the cornhole scoring three points each. The game continues until a player or team reaches 21 points, at which point the game is won.
